When you travel, one of the biggest fears is unknowingly bringing bed bugs back home. Though they might not seem dangerous, bed bugs are among the most irritating household pests. These insects feed on blood, leaving red, itchy welts on your skin. For some, the reaction can include rash-like symptoms or even mild skin infections. Unlike many other spiders that spin neat webs, the brown recluse creates webs that appear random and disorganized. If you come across a web that looks like a random collection of strands, it may belong to a brown recluse — and you should call us right away.
